X941 YGY is a 2000 Jaguar XK8 in Blue with a 3,995cc petrol engine. This vehicle has been through 23 MOT tests with a personal pass rate of 87%.
Across all 2000 Jaguar XK8 models, the average MOT pass rate is 76.3% with a typical mileage of 71,281 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Jaguar XK8 f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 8,041 recorded failures. If you're considering buying X941 YGY, it's worth having these areas checked by a mechanic before committing.
The Jaguar XK8 typically stays on UK roads for around 30 years. At 26 years old, this Jaguar XK8 is approaching the upper end of the typical lifespan for this model.
